Well, it's true that you can make it in many way, but today we talking about easy and kid friendly recipe, so there are nothing to be afraid of. As this Madeleine can be made by beating the ingredients together, that's all. The only technique that you need if you're using  
 metal Madeleine pan is "Don't forget to butter and flour it", as this cake will stick to the pan like crazy, haha.
The size of the Madeleine pan is varies so you will get more or less depend on the size of your pan, but I can be sure that you will be happy with the result.

Honey Madeleine
Makes 8-12 pieces 
(depends on the size of your madeleine pan ^^)



70 g .............................. Cake flour
1tsp .............................. Baking powder
1 ................................... Egg
1/8 tsp .......................... Salt
15 g .............................. Honey
40 g .............................. Granulated sugar
1 tbsp ........................... Milk 
70 g .............................. Unsalted butter, melted
...................................... Butter, and flour to prepare the pan

*You can use muffin pan instead of Madeleine pan.


 Sift the flour and baking powder together, set aside.


 Beat the egg and salt together.
Add the honey, sugar and milk and beat to combine.


 Pour the sifted flour mixture into the bowl, beat to combine.


 Pour the melted butter into the bowl, beat to combine.


Cover and refrigerate for 1 hour.

Preheat an oven to  190℃


 Brush the pan with butter, sprinkle with flour, tap to remove excess flour.


 Spoon the batter into the prepared pan.


 Bake for 12 minutes or until golden brown.


Remove from the pan and enjoy!
